mirror of
https://github.com/mrclay/minify.git
synced 2025-08-18 03:41:35 +02:00
Merge pull request #646 from dli7319/master
Do not pass undefined variables into compact() for PHP 7.3
This commit is contained in:
@@ -80,6 +80,11 @@ class App extends Container
|
|||||||
};
|
};
|
||||||
$varNames = array_map($prefixer, $propNames);
|
$varNames = array_map($prefixer, $propNames);
|
||||||
|
|
||||||
|
$varDefinedChecker = function ($name) {
|
||||||
|
return array_key_exists($name, get_defined_vars());
|
||||||
|
};
|
||||||
|
$varNames = array_filter($varNames, $varDefinedChecker);
|
||||||
|
|
||||||
$vars = compact($varNames);
|
$vars = compact($varNames);
|
||||||
|
|
||||||
foreach ($varNames as $varName) {
|
foreach ($varNames as $varName) {
|
||||||
|
Reference in New Issue
Block a user